Plank Like a Pro: Your Guide to Perfect Plank Form (and Killer Abs!)

Want rock-solid abs and a stronger core? The plank is your go-to exercise! But forget endless minutes of shaky holding – proper plank form is KEY.

So, what does 'proper' look like? Start in a push-up position, but instead of hands, rest on your forearms. Your body should form a straight line from head to heels. Engage your core, squeeze your glutes, and keep your back flat – imagine balancing a glass of water on your lower back. Avoid arching or sagging.

Common mistakes? Hips dropping too low (hello, back pain!) or your butt sticking up in the air. Keep your gaze slightly ahead to maintain a neutral spine. Aim for 30-60 seconds, focusing on maintaining perfect form over duration.
